Why We’re A Learning Organisation
Spending your days talking to some of the best teams and organisations in the country about high performance principles makes you really consider your own. One of our key principles – and one we see reoccurring in teams who thrive – is to be a learning organisation. For us, that means appreciating how much we don’t know and actively seeking out conversations and opportunities to hear a different point of view.
It also means:
- sharing what we’ve learnt, as tutors for The FA, VSI Executive Education and more
- encouraging others, as we hope we have with this award
- putting ourselves back into education alongside our day jobs, via David’s Executive MBA and Anna’s MA in Coaching & Mentoring – and bringing what we learn back to the office and our clients
